Mariupol-born filmmaker Svitlana's film highlights the experiences of four generations of women, including her own, and shows how Moscow's imperial policies have affected their national identity. Each generation in her family became increasingly Russified. Russia's attack on Ukraine shatters this part of their identities and forces them to find new paths. Svitlana's daughter flees to London, while her mother quietly says goodbye to the Soviet-Russian past. Svitlana herself questions the colonized part of her consciousness.
